Demonstration of BitGourmet: Data Analysis via Deterministic Approximation
Summary: BitGourmet demonstrates deterministic approximate query processing (DAQ) for bounds-guaranteed aggregates. Vertical bitwise partitioning with bit-vector subsets and a scenario-aware optimizer let users specify precision and trade latency for interactivity. (summarized by gpt-5-nano on Feb 09 2026)
